Reliable Protection for Power Transmission Applications

Cassette seals play a critical role in protecting the vital power transmission components of agricultural machinery. Built to perform in rugged, high-contamination environments, our cassette seals help equipment suppliers minimize downtime and reduce maintenance cycles — keeping tractors, harvesters, and other machinery in the field longer.

Whether you’re facing abrasive soil, moisture, or chemical exposure, North Coast Seal provides expertly engineered sealing solutions designed to prevent ingress and retain lubrication, even under extreme working conditions.

Why Choose Cassette Seals from North Coast Seal?

Built to Withstand the Toughest Conditions

Our cassette seals are designed for durability, efficiency, and long-term performance in agriculture and industrial equipment. These multi-lip seals with integrated wear sleeves offer:

  • Excellent resistance to dirt, water, and debris
  • Optimized protection for rotating shafts and axles
  • Extended service intervals and reduced seal replacement
  • Effective performance in power transmission systems

We offer a variety of high-performance elastomers and metal components to match your application needs—including nitrile, fluoroelastomer (FKM), and stainless steel. Each material is selected to withstand extreme environments and exposure to agricultural chemicals and contaminants.
